NAACP Steps to the Forefront with a New Multimedia Website

As soon as the home page for the NAACP historical timeline website loads up, Laurence Fishburne greets you with a lengthy introduction this website. His image is super imposed on your screen as he details information about this website and the history of the NAACP. The site is billed as an interactive timeline and this is definitely a true statement.

Meebo Releases an iPhone App … Finally!!

This is a very happy day for loyal Meebo users like myself. They have released their first iPhone app which is now available for free in iTunes. Although Meebo is late in the game for mobile apps, this app could become the preferred IM service for iPhone users very quickly.

Blacks @Microsoft Host Minority Student Day

Last Friday I was invited to my local Microsoft campus here in Charlotte for Minority Student Day. The event, which is in its’ 8th year, is hosted by Blacks @ Microsoft. Blacks @ Microsoft is a company sponsored organization for…you guessed it Blacks who work at Microsoft.
